oracle loop
2016-07-27 14:13
459 查看
declare
a
integer;
begin
a :=
6;
loop
exitwhen(a >
200);
a := a +
1;
insertinto HAPS_DATA_T_bill_tran_detail
(ACCOUNT_NO,
BILL_DATE,
RECORD_SIGN,
SYSTEM_NO,
TRANS_DATE,
ENTER_DATE,
CARD_LAST_4,
TRANS_DESC,
ENTER_AMT,
REFERENCE_NBR,
TRAN_TYPE,
TRAN_CODE,
GRANT_CODE,
MCC,
CONSUME_ADDR,
TRAN_AMT,
TRAN_CURR_TYPE,
FCD,
LCD,
CARD_NBR,
FLAG_RETURNGOOD)
values
('2998009882568034',
'20180923',
'C001',
1000000000+a,
'20180923',
'20180923',
'',
'
利息',
2.78,
'10000000010923999979680',
'D',
'226',
'',
'00000',
'',
0.00,
'',
'20160411160403',
'20160411160403',
'',
'');
commit;
endloop;
end;
谢谢!
609122
a
integer;
begin
a :=
6;
loop
exitwhen(a >
200);
a := a +
1;
insertinto HAPS_DATA_T_bill_tran_detail
(ACCOUNT_NO,
BILL_DATE,
RECORD_SIGN,
SYSTEM_NO,
TRANS_DATE,
ENTER_DATE,
CARD_LAST_4,
TRANS_DESC,
ENTER_AMT,
REFERENCE_NBR,
TRAN_TYPE,
TRAN_CODE,
GRANT_CODE,
MCC,
CONSUME_ADDR,
TRAN_AMT,
TRAN_CURR_TYPE,
FCD,
LCD,
CARD_NBR,
FLAG_RETURNGOOD)
values
('2998009882568034',
'20180923',
'C001',
1000000000+a,
'20180923',
'20180923',
'',
'
利息',
2.78,
'10000000010923999979680',
'D',
'226',
'',
'00000',
'',
0.00,
'',
'20160411160403',
'20160411160403',
'',
'');
commit;
endloop;
end;
谢谢!
609122
相关文章推荐
- oracle 常用语句
- plsql远程连接oracle数据库
- Mybatis批量增加,删除,更新Oracle
- Oracle 11G在用EXP 导出时,空表不能导出解决
- win2008装orcale10
- HP-UX Oracle Ioctl ASYNC_CONFIG error=1
- oracle数据库日期格式转换及replace用法
- 81.You are managing an Oracle Database 11g database with this backup strategy: - Every Sunday night,
- C# Oracle数据库操作类实例详解
- Oracle中的函数和存储过程--真实项目示例
- Oracel查询表中某字段值为去重后第几的记录
- 【01】KVM中小企业实践-概述
- Oracle 密码过期处理
- 存储过程的优缺点
- Oracle中dual表的用途介绍
- Oracle使用Mybatis实现List批量插入数据
- 怎样查看oracle当前的连接数
- 安装oracle忘记设置sys密码
- [Oracle] 分布式事务和两阶段提交(2PC)
- oracle用户的权限